Transaction 333dad3a7a3c977589656accf7c391b6162a4ac68c2178b6a7ebcca6384a9e43
1 Input
1 Output
-
333dad3a7a3c977589656accf7c391b6162a4ac68c2178b6a7ebcca6384a9e43:0
- value
- 29850077
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d87e02987eb15bc8ade0a7c61655fcf36f4392ff OP_EQUAL
- address
- 3MRiqKLymLW3Yfo3AemsSNh7WfZ6NzgUN7